thallooinagh

Manx

Etymology

From thallooin (land, country, terrain, territory, shore) + -agh.

Adjective

thallooinagh

  1. earthborn, earthly, terrestrial
    Antonym: neuhallooinagh
  2. earthy; agrarian
  3. risky
  4. territorial
